How much does it cost to rent a home in Cougar?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cougar 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,395 | $1,395 | $1,395 |
| Cougar 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,628 | $2,095 | $3,795 |
| Cougar 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,044 | $2,795 | $3,495 |
| Cougar 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,295 | $3,295 | $3,295 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cougar
What type of rentals are currently available in Cougar?
There are currently 44 Apartments for Rent in Cougar, WA with pricing that ranges from $1,127 to $3,450. There are also 35 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Cougar ranging from $1,295 to $3,795.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Cougar?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Cougar ranges from $1,295 to $3,795 with an average monthly rent of $2,331.
